## Retention Sweeper: Manual Verification

The Tidemark sweeper runs nightly and purges records older than the tenant's retention window. If a customer reports missing data, first confirm the sweeper actually ran: check the last-completed timestamp in the Harborview console. Deletions are soft for 72 hours and can be restored by the data team. Do not re-run the sweeper manually without approval from the Lifecycle squad. When escalating, always include the sweeper's build token shown below.

build token for tawif-bahip: htk31_68bba16e1afabfef4ecc69408c06f16

## Squatwatch Data Stores

Squatwatch, our typo-squatting package scanner, persists scan verdicts and lexical-distance scores in a single relational store. Plugin authors should treat the verdicts table as read-only; write access is reserved for the core matcher. Schema migrations run automatically on deploy, so never alter tables manually. For local plugin testing, connect to the sandbox instance using the connection string below.

database URL for hawip-kagap: redis://rusok_svc:bMCaqek7MRWIOJ@db-8501.zarqeltech.corp:5432/sileth

## Snapshot Testing

UI components in the Fernway design system are snapshot-tested on every merge. Snapshots live alongside each component and are regenerated with the update flag; never hand-edit them. If a snapshot diff looks unintentional, treat it as a regression and block the merge. The snapshot runner uploads baseline images to the Mirrorbox comparison service in CI, so maintainers updating baselines locally must authenticate against it first. Use the Mirrorbox service key shown below.

API key for kajep-yadup: vxb7-KwFp66h

## Runbook: Carving out the user module

We're extracting the user module from the Bramblehook monolith into its own service, userd. New folks: the extraction runs behind a routing shim, so traffic splits gradually by percentage. Before touching anything, confirm the shim is pointed at the canary pool and that session replication is enabled on both sides. Rollback is a single flag flip, so don't panic if writes diverge. The userd service reads its settings at boot, and the current values are listed below.

settings of bafof-tagep:
[frador]
port = 9300
region = west-1
host = frador.norvacorp.corp
timeout_ms = 3000
retries = 5